Both wills and trusts could be contested, but hard a trust is generally more challenging. That's partly resulting from trusts ordinarily not having a general public probate process. Contesting a will is usually a Main basis for lengthy probate proceedings.

Property trust: Also called a real estate trust, property trusts particularly keep real estate or property assets. These are typically employed to manage, guard, and pass on property with no require for probate. This is typically called a real estate trust fund.
